Cachlax 10gm/3.5gm Powder
Marketer
Cachet Pharmaceuticals Pvt Ltd
Salt Composition
Lactulose (10gm) + Ispaghula (3.5gm)
Overview Cachlax 10gm/3.5gm Powder
Laxative blend Cachlax (10gm/3.5gm powder) treats constipation by stool softening, facilitating easier bowel movements. Dosage and duration for Cachlax should follow your physician's instructions, varying based on individual response and condition. Complete the prescribed course; premature discontinuation may cause symptom recurrence or worsening. Inform your doctor about all other medications you're using, as interactions are possible. Common, typically transient side effects include gas and abdominal discomfort. Report any concerns to your doctor immediately. Optimal results are achieved by combining Cachlax with lifestyle changes such as a high-fiber diet, increased hydration, and regular physical activity.

S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holSAFE
Ingesting alcohol alongside Cachlax 10gm/3.5gm Powder presents no known adverse reactions.
PregnancySA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Pregnancy use of Cachlax 10gm/3.5gm Powder is typically deemed safe. Preclinical trials in animals revealed minimal or no harmful effects on fetal development; however, data from human trials are scarce.
Breast feedingS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Breastfeeding mothers can likely use Cachlax 10gm/3.5gm Powder without significant risk to their infants. Available human data indicates minimal danger to the baby.
DrivingSAFE
Driving ability is typically unaffected by Cachlax 10gm/3.5gm Powder.
KidneySA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Using Cachlax 10gm/3.5gm Powder in patients with kidney disease appears to pose minimal risk. Current evidence indicates dose modification may be unnecessary, however, physician consultation is advised.
LiverS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
The use of Cachlax 10gm/3.5gm Powder in individuals with hepatic impairment appears to pose minimal risk. Preliminary findings indicate that dose modification may be unnecessary. However, physician consultation is advised.
